Let's talk about what makes Kōritsu tick. First up: asset loading optimization. Think of your website as a chef. This feature stops the server from throwing every single ingredient at the chef at once. It prioritizes what's needed now. No more virtual kitchen meltdowns. Next, code minification. Your website's code speaks a dense language. Minification translates it into a lean, mean, barely readable dialect. It chops off the fluff – spaces, comments, the stuff humans don't need but browsers hate to parse. Your site breathes easier, loads faster. Then there's database cleanup. Imagine your database as a junk drawer. It accumulates cruft. This feature is your Marie Kondo, decluttering the unnecessary. Faster queries mean happier users. Finally, lazy loading. This is for images and other media. Why show a visitor a picture they haven't even scrolled to see? Lazy loading waits until it's needed. It's polite and efficient.
